Line 226:

If Sprite exist BadguyNumber = 1

should read:

If Sprite exist(BadguyNumber) = 1

and that does it for me, compiles perfectly!

This won't make a difference really, but I find it easier to work with. Instead of having 3 seperate arrays, just make a 2 dimensional array. youArray(100,3)

youArray(1,1) = sprite number
youArray(1,2) = X pos
youArray(1,3) = Y pos
